Considering that your roof is constantly exposed to the weather, it means your roof is going to deteriorate gradually. The pace at which it degrades will depend upon a number of variables. These include; the quality of the initial materials that were used and the workmanship, the level of abuse it has to take from the elements, how well the roof is taken care of and the style of the roof. Most roofing professionals will quote around 20 years for a well-built and properly maintained roof, but that can never be guaranteed due to the above factors. Our advice is to consistently keep your roof well maintained and get regular checkups to be sure it lasts as long as possible.
You should never pressure wash your roof, as you run the risk of getting rid of any covering minerals that have been added to provide shielding from the weather. In addition, you should try to stay away from chlorine-based bleach cleaning products as they may also cut down the lifespan of your roof. When you talk to your roof cleaning expert,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to wash your roof. That will get rid of the unappealing algae and discoloration without destroying the tile or shingles.

Aromas is a census-designated place (CDP) in Monterey County, and San Benito County, California, United States. The population was 2,650 at the 2010 census.
The CDP straddles the border of the two counties, with Monterey County to the west and San Benito County to the east. The Santa Cruz County line is less than a mile to the northwest, and Santa Clara County is about two miles (3 km) to the north. Its population was almost equally distributed between the two counties with 1,358 in Monterey County and 1,292 in San Benito County; this was down from a population of 2,797 during the 2000 census (1,427 in Monterey County and 1,370 in San Benito County). Aromas is one of four CDPs in California that are divided between two or more counties. The others are Kingvale (divided between Placer County and Nevada County), Kirkwood (divided between Alpine County and Amador County), and Tahoma (divided between Placer County and El Dorado County).[5]
